Overview
A premium black raspberry variety developed by Cornell University, prized for its exceptional sweet-tart flavor and firm, glossy berries. Jewel produces abundant crops of large, jet-black fruits that hold their shape beautifully for fresh eating or baking. This hardy variety offers excellent disease resistance and reliable harvests that make it a favorite among home gardeners.
Planting
Plant bare root canes in early spring or fall. Set crown at soil level and water thoroughly.
Growing
Sun: partial. Water: moderate. Soil pH: 6–6.8. Space plants 36" apart. Germination: 14-30 days (seed), immediate (transplants).
Pests & diseases
Common pests: Japanese beetles, raspberry crown borer, aphids, spider mites. Common diseases: Cane blight, verticillium wilt, root rot in poorly drained soils.
